How do you put a pc game into a different drive besides C?

I have drives c,d,e,f,g,h,i but i dont want my sims game in drive C cant i put it in another one?

How do you put a pc game into a different drive besides C?
So long as they are hard-drives. You'd simply select the other drive that you wish to put it on.





Your other drives may be CD Rom Drives, Floppy Diskette, Zip Disk, any sort of drive.





The game can only be installed on a hard-drive. So you would have to have multiple hard-drives. ^^;

Reply:Of course you can. When you install software, there is a point when the dialog box will say the software is being installed into a particular directory. At that point you have a chance to use the default directory path, or choose to install it somewhere else. If you change the default directory to point to another drive, it will be installed at that drive, and not at the C drive.


Even after your software has been installed, you can still uninstall the software, and reinstall it into another drive.
